VPCPuntos de conexión de Amazon para Amazon Braket - Amazon Braket

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

VPCPuntos de conexión de Amazon para Amazon Braket

Puede establecer una conexión privada entre su VPC y Amazon Braket creando un VPC punto final de interfaz. Los puntos finales de la interfaz funcionan con AWS PrivateLink, una tecnología que permite el acceso a Braket APIs sin una puerta de enlace a Internet, NAT dispositivo, VPN conexión o AWS Direct Connect conexión. Sus instancias VPC no necesitan direcciones IP públicas para comunicarse con BraketAPIs.

Cada punto de conexión de la interfaz está representado por una o más interfaces de red elásticas en las subredes.

PrivateLinkEn este caso, el tráfico entre usted VPC y Braket no sale del Amazon red, que aumenta la seguridad de los datos que compartes con las aplicaciones basadas en la nube, ya que reduce la exposición de tus datos a la Internet pública. Para obtener más información, consulte los VPC puntos finales de la interfaz (AWS PrivateLink) en la Guía del VPC usuario de Amazon.

Antes de configurar un VPC punto final de interfaz para Braket, asegúrate de revisar las propiedades y limitaciones del punto final de interfaz en la Guía del VPC usuario de Amazon.

Braket permite realizar llamadas a todas sus APIacciones desde la suya. VPC

De forma predeterminada, se permite el acceso total a Braket a través del VPC terminal. Puede controlar el acceso si especifica las políticas de VPC punto final. Para obtener más información, consulta Cómo controlar el acceso a los servicios con VPC puntos de conexión en la Guía del VPC usuario de Amazon.

Para utilizar AWS PrivateLink con Amazon Braket, debe crear un punto final de Amazon Virtual Private Cloud VPC (Amazon) como interfaz y, a continuación, conectarse al punto final a través de Amazon Braket API servicio.

Estos son los pasos generales de este proceso, que se explican en detalle en secciones posteriores.

  • Configura y lanza un Amazon VPC para alojar tus AWS recursos. Si ya tienes unoVPC, puedes saltarte este paso.

  • Crea un VPC punto de conexión de Amazon para Braket

  • Conecta y ejecuta las tareas cuánticas de Braket a través de tu terminal

Paso 1: lanza un Amazon VPC si es necesario

Recuerda que puedes saltarte este paso si tu cuenta ya tiene una VPC en funcionamiento.

A VPC controla la configuración de la red, como el rango de direcciones IP, las subredes, las tablas de enrutamiento y las puertas de enlace de red. Básicamente, estás lanzando tu AWS recursos en una red virtual personalizada. Para obtener más información al respectoVPCs, consulta la Guía del VPC usuario de Amazon.

Abre la VPCconsola de Amazon y crea una nueva VPC con subredes, grupos de seguridad y puertas de enlace de red.

Paso 2: Cree un VPC punto final de interfaz para Braket

Puedes crear un VPC punto final para el servicio Braket mediante la VPC consola de Amazon o la AWS Command Line Interface (AWS CLI). Para obtener más información, consulte Creación de un punto final de interfaz en la Guía del VPC usuario de Amazon.

Para crear un VPC punto final en la consola, abra la VPCconsola de Amazon, abra la página Endpoints y proceda a crear el nuevo punto final. Anote el ID del punto final para consultarlo más adelante. Es obligatorio como parte de la —endpoint-url bandera cuando se realizan determinadas llamadas al Braket API.

Cree el VPC punto final de Braket con el siguiente nombre de servicio:

  • com.amazonaws.substitute_your_region.braket

Nota: Si habilita la privacidad DNS para el punto final, puede hacer API solicitudes a Braket utilizando su DNS nombre predeterminado para la región, por ejemplo,braket.us-east-1.amazonaws.com.

Para obtener más información, consulte Acceder a un servicio a través de un punto final de interfaz en la Guía del VPC usuario de Amazon.

Paso 3: Conecta y ejecuta las tareas cuánticas de Braket a través de tu terminal

Una vez creado un VPC punto final, puede ejecutar CLI comandos que incluyan el endpoint-url parámetro para especificar los puntos finales de la interfaz para API o en tiempo de ejecución, como en el siguiente ejemplo:

aws braket search-quantum-tasks --endpoint-url VPC_Endpoint_ID.braket.substituteYourRegionHere.vpce.amazonaws.com

Si habilita DNS los nombres de host privados para su VPC punto final, no necesita especificar el punto final como URL en sus CLI comandos. el Amazon Braket API DNSEl nombre de host, que Braket CLI y Braket SDK utilizan de forma predeterminada, se asigna a tu punto final. VPC Tiene el formato que se muestra en el siguiente ejemplo:

https://braket.substituteYourRegionHere.amazonaws.com

La entrada del blog titulada Acceso directo a los SageMaker cuadernos de Amazon desde Amazon VPC mediante un AWS PrivateLinkEl punto final proporciona un ejemplo de cómo configurar un punto final para establecer conexiones seguras con las SageMaker libretas, que son similares a Amazon Cuadernos Braket.

Si sigues los pasos de la entrada del blog, recuerda sustituirlos por el nombre Amazon Braket para Amazon SageMaker. Introduzca com.amazonaws.us-east-1.braket o sustituya el nombre del servicio por el correcto Región de AWS nombre en esa cadena, si su región no es us-east-1.

Más información sobre la creación de un punto final

  • Para obtener información sobre cómo crear una VPC con subredes privadas, consulte Crear una VPC con subredes privadas.

  • Para obtener información sobre la creación y configuración de un punto final mediante la VPC consola de Amazon o el AWS CLI, consulte Creación de un punto final de interfaz en la Guía del VPC usuario de Amazon.

  • Para obtener información sobre la creación y configuración de un punto final, utilice AWS CloudFormation, consulte la AWS::EC2:: VPCEndpoint recurso en el AWS CloudFormation Guía del usuario.

Controle el acceso con las políticas de VPC puntos finales de Amazon

Para controlar el acceso de conectividad a Amazon Braket, puedes adjuntar un AWS Identity and Access Management (IAM) política de puntos finales para su VPC punto de conexión de Amazon. La política especifica la siguiente información:

  • El principal (usuario o rol) que puede realizar acciones.

  • Las acciones que se pueden realizar.

  • Los recursos en los que se pueden llevar a cabo las acciones.

Para obtener más información, consulta Cómo controlar el acceso a los servicios con VPC puntos de conexión en la Guía del VPC usuario de Amazon.

Ejemplo: política de VPC puntos finales para las acciones de Braket

El siguiente ejemplo muestra una política de puntos finales para Braket. Cuando se adjunta a un punto final, esta política otorga acceso a las acciones de Braket enumeradas a todos los principales de todos los recursos.

{
 "Statement":[
 {
   "Principal":"*",
   "Effect":"Allow",
   "Action":[
     “braket:action-1",
     “braket:action-2",
     “braket:action-3”
     ],
   "Resource":"*"
   }
  ]
}

Puede crear IAM reglas complejas adjuntando varias políticas de punto final. Para obtener más información y ejemplos, consulte: